This seems to work optimal for me:

cl_cmdrate 66
cl_updaterate 66
cl_interp_ratio 2
cl_interp 0.050
rate
(i did not edit this, as the default rate seemed to work fine for me. I was never able to adjust it to make it better, only worse, or the same. Read up on it if you decide to mess with it!)




Before the game loads, I use, fps_max 81, because my FPS can spike high then drop, and it should not be noticeable to the eye, but you can feel it. Jedi status gaming son!

Net_Graph 3 (That is the command to show your fps, packets in/out, lerp, ect. Can also use net_graph 1 or 2, but it shows less info)

Also some cliff notes, I did not write this but took it off another forum:


cl_interp_ratio is the key cvar here. Default is 2 and most people try to set it to 0 or 1 because "2 causes lag!!11". This is not the case. Most people also try to keep lerp where the ping is and most people also try to set cl_interp as low as they can. All these will cause non-registering hits, even if the lerp is white.

Possible settings for low lerp:

cl_cmdrate 100, cl_updaterate 100, cl_interp_ratio 1, cl_interp 0.025 = lerp 25ms (white, but because tickrate is 66, the setting is pointless and too low lerp)

cl_cmdrate 66, cl_updaterate 66, cl_interp_ratio 1, cl_interp 0.030 ) lerp 30ms (white but still way too tight to simulate on your screen. Will cause bloody faces with 0 damage taken)

cl_cmdrate 66, cl_updaterate 66, cl_interp_ratio 2, cl_interp 0.030 = lerp 30.3ms (almost the best value, but still too tight as your ping usually is higher.

cl_cmdrate 66, cl_updaterate 66, cl_interp_ratio 2, cl_interp 0.040 = lerp
40ms. This is what i use and it's quite perfect.

lerp = your own ping + ~10-20
